๐ Python Courses โ Learn Python for Free with Certification

Table of Contents
Looking to start your journey in Python programming without spending a dime? You’re in the right place. Python is one of the most popular and versatile programming languages today, powering everything from web development and automation to data science, machine learning, and AI. The best part? There are dozens of free Python courses with certifications available on Udemy.
In this post, weโve curated some of the top-rated free Python courses, all of which include lifetime access and certification upon completion. Whether you’re a beginner or looking to advance your skills, these courses offer valuable knowledge to kickstart or level up your programming career.
๐ Why Learn Python in 2025?
Python is in high demand across the tech industry. Hereโs why learning Python in 2025 is a smart move:
Easy to Learn: Python has a simple and readable syntax, making it beginner-friendly.
Versatile: Use Python for web apps, desktop software, APIs, data science, automation, machine learning, and more.
High Demand: Python developers are some of the most in-demand professionals globally.
Large Community: A massive ecosystem of libraries, frameworks, and support forums.
Career Growth: Opens doors to high-paying roles in tech, including Data Analyst, Web Developer, and AI Engineer.
๐ Free Python Courses on Udemy with Certification
You’ve already added a curated list of free Python courses available on Udemy, which is excellent. These include beginner to advanced-level courses that teach topics like:
Python syntax and data types
Control flow (if-else, loops)
Functions, modules, and packages
File handling and exception handling
Object-Oriented Programming (OOP)
Python for automation and scripting
Python for data analysis and web scraping
Real-world mini projects
At the end of each course, learners receive a certificate of completion, which can be showcased on resumes, LinkedIn profiles, or academic portfolios.
- The Top 5 Machine Learning Libraries in Python
Enroll for free - Python for Data Science – Great Learning
Enroll for free - Winning at Python: Start Learning Python for FREE
Enroll for free - Python Pandas For Your Grandpa
Enroll for free - Beyond Jupyter Notebooks
Enroll for free - Python for Data Science
Enroll for free - A – Zโข Python crash course for Data Science 2021
Enroll for free - Explore Population Pyramids with Python and Web Applications
Enroll for free - Python Bootcamp for Data Analysis #1: Data Structures
Enroll for free - Automation using Python: Automated birthday messenger
Enroll for free - Python Bootcamp for Data Analysis #4: NumPy
Enroll for free - Python Bootcamp for Data Analysis #2: Functions
Enroll for free - Python Bootcamp for Data Analysis #5: Pandas
Enroll for free - Python Fundamentals for AI & Data Science
Enroll for free - Python Bootcamp for Data Analysis #3: Conditions
Enroll for free - Python Bootcamp for Data Analysis #6: Visualization
Enroll for free - Data Structures in Python: Learn, Apply, and Master
Enroll for free - Python Bootcamp for Data Analysis #7: EDA
Enroll for free
๐ Top Benefits of Taking These Python Courses
โ 1. Learn Anytime, Anywhere
Udemy allows lifetime access to all enrolled courses. Learn Python at your own pace with on-demand videos.
โ 2. Certificate for Every Course
All courses come with free certification, helping you validate your knowledge and stand out in job applications.
โ 3. Taught by Industry Experts
Most instructors are real-world developers and engineers with practical experience, ensuring hands-on learning.
โ 4. Zero Investment
These Python courses are completely free, with no hidden charges or paid subscriptions.
๐จโ๐ป Who Should Enroll in These Python Courses?
These free Python courses are ideal for:
Students and college graduates
Working professionals looking to switch careers
Aspiring web developers or data scientists
Freelancers and entrepreneurs
Anyone interested in learning programming
No prior programming experience is required for most of the beginner-friendly courses listed.
๐ผ Career Paths After Learning Python
Python opens up several lucrative and exciting career options, such as:
Python Developer
Data Analyst / Data Scientist
Machine Learning Engineer
AI & Deep Learning Developer
Web Developer (Django, Flask)
Automation Engineer
Scripting Specialist
According to job platforms like LinkedIn and Indeed, Python is consistently ranked among the top 3 in-demand programming skills.
๐ Learning Tools & Topics Covered
By enrolling in these Python courses, youโll learn:
Syntax, variables, and operators
Lists, tuples, sets, and dictionaries
Conditional statements and loops
Functions and lambda expressions
Object-Oriented Programming (OOP)
Working with libraries like NumPy, Pandas, and Matplotlib
Real-world projects, quizzes, and assignments
Some courses also include coding exercises, downloadable resources, and interview preparation tips.
๐ง Learning Tips for Python
Want to learn Python effectively and actually remember what you learn? Here are some pro tips:
๐น Set a Daily Learning Schedule โ Even 30โ60 minutes daily is better than a weekend sprint.
๐น Write Code, Donโt Just Watch โ Type along with tutorials and tweak examples to see what changes.
๐น Start Small Projects โ A calculator, to-do list, or a weather app are great beginner ideas.
๐น Use Python Challenges Sites โ Practice daily on HackerRank, LeetCode, or Replit.
๐น Take Notes and Mind Maps โ Jot down syntax, loops, and logic in your own words.
๐น Join Python Communities โ Redditโs r/learnpython, LinkedIn groups, or Discord servers are full of helpful people.
๐น Showcase Your Work โ Put your projects on GitHub and add them to your LinkedIn profile.
๐ How to Get Your Free Udemy Certificate
Yes, you can get a Certificate of Completion from Udemy even on free courses. Hereโs how:
๐ Login to Udemy โ Sign up with your email ID.
๐ฅ Enroll in a Free Course โ Once you do, it stays in your account forever.
๐บ Watch All Videos โ You must complete 100% of the course content.
๐งช Complete Quizzes (If Any) โ Helps reinforce what youโve learned.
๐ Download Certificate โ Go to course dashboard โ click “Certificate” โ download PDF.
๐ Note: Udemy certificates arenโt accredited like university degrees, but theyโre still great for resumes and LinkedIn!
โ FAQ โ Python Courses on Udemy
๐น Q1: Are these Python courses really free?
Yes! Udemy hosts many high-quality Python courses that are 100% free. No credit card needed.
๐น Q2: Do I get a certificate after completing a free course?
Absolutely โ as long as the course offers it and you complete all the video lectures.
๐น Q3: Do I need prior programming experience?
Not at all. Most beginner courses start with the absolute basics โ perfect for non-coders.
๐น Q4: Can I learn Python on mobile?
Yes. Download the Udemy mobile app and learn anywhere, anytime.
๐น Q5: How long do the free Python courses take?
Anywhere from 2 to 10 hours, depending on the depth. You can go at your own pace.
๐น Q6: Will these courses help me get a job?
While not a guarantee, they help you build skills and projects that you can showcase in interviews or freelance platforms.
๐น Q7: Are there quizzes or assignments?
Some instructors include them. Theyโre great for practice, but usually optional.
๐ Conclusion
Python is one of the most versatile and beginner-friendly programming languages out there. With the help of free Udemy courses, you can start learning today without spending a rupee.
Whether youโre eyeing a job in tech, freelancing, or just exploring programming for fun โ Python is your best starting point.
๐ฏ So donโt wait โ enroll in your first course today, earn a certificate, and start building real projects.
๐ Start your Python journey now โ your coding career begins here!
โจ Final Thoughts โ Learn Python for Free Today!
Python is one of the most powerful and versatile programming languages you can learn today. These free Python courses with certification on Udemy are a golden opportunity for anyone looking to build strong programming skills without spending money.
Whether you’re aiming to become a developer, data scientist, or just automate your daily tasksโPython will be your best companion. Start today, complete your favorite course, earn a certificate, and take the first step toward a successful tech career.